The molecular velocities of two gases at same temperature are `u_(1)` and `u_(2)`, their masses are `m_(1)` and `m_(2)` respectively, which of the following expression is correct ?

A

`(m_(2))/(u_(1)^(2)) = (m_(2))/(u_(2)^(2))`

B

`m_(1)u_(1) = M_(2)u_(2)`

C

`(m_(1))/(u_(1)) = (m_(2))/(u_(2))`

D

`m_(1)u_(1)^(2) = m_(2)u_(2)^(2)`

Text Solution

Verified by Experts

The correct Answer is:
D

Use the expression `u = ((3RT)/(M))^(1//2)`
